Fans gush over pictures of Cheslin Kolbe feeding his wife while she breastfeeds

Cheslin and his wife, Layla, have two kids...


Cheslin Kolbe’s wife, Layla, melted hearts on Instagram after sharing several snaps of the Springboks star feeding her as she breastfed their baby.

“My life be like …” Layla wrote, captioning the pictures. Many people have since taken to the comments section to react.

“Mother’s love, daddy’s love for his queen, wow great team work and this [is] how life should be,” one comment read.

Cheslin and Layla have two children

The pair got married five years ago and have two daughters, Kylah (6) and Mila Skye (2).

Layla has previously opened up about suffering multiple miscarriages.

Taking to Instagram in 2021, she said she had two consecutive (surgical) miscarriages.

She added: “These pregnancies were totally unplanned. Last year, it was a bit of a lot to take in. We had been living in France for about six months, and I had no idea how I was going to go about with two babies with no family around.

“Just over a year ago, I underwent the same procedure in France with my second pregnancy. I was about 4/5 months pregnant already. About a month ago this year, I found out I was pregnant again (third pregnancy) … Yesterday I went for a second scan here in Cape Town. The doctor picked up no heartbeat and scheduled me into the theatre.”

She said while she does not like to post about her personal life, she wanted to share her story to reach out to people who may be in a similar situation.

“I didn’t think I needed to share it with the world, but I feel like God has made me this strong for a reason. Yes, I am hurt, heartbroken, confused, scared, and the list goes on (prayer is so powerful) for those who have lost, who are trying or pregnant. God bless you on your journey.

“May God be your strength and guide you all the way. We all have different situations, and we might not be as strong as I am feeling, but God is faithful.”
